Método GetSchema
Retorna um objeto SyncSchema que contém o esquema para cada tabela especificada.
Namespace: Microsoft.Synchronization.Data.Server
Assembly: Microsoft.Synchronization.Data.Server (em Microsoft.Synchronization.Data.Server.dll)
Sintaxe
'Declaração
Public Overrides Function GetSchema ( _
tableNames As Collection(Of String), _
syncSession As SyncSession _
) As SyncSchema
'Uso
Dim instance As DbServerSyncProvider
Dim tableNames As Collection(Of String)
Dim syncSession As SyncSession
Dim returnValue As SyncSchema
returnValue = instance.GetSchema(tableNames, _
syncSession)
public override SyncSchema GetSchema(
Collection<string> tableNames,
SyncSession syncSession
)
public:
virtual SyncSchema^ GetSchema(
Collection<String^>^ tableNames,
SyncSession^ syncSession
) override
abstract GetSchema :
tableNames:Collection<string> *
syncSession:SyncSession -> SyncSchema
override GetSchema :
tableNames:Collection<string> *
syncSession:SyncSession -> SyncSchema
public override function GetSchema(
tableNames : Collection<String>,
syncSession : SyncSession
) : SyncSchema
Parâmetros
- tableNames
Tipo: System.Collections.ObjectModel. . :: . .Collection< (Of < ( <'String> ) > ) >
Uma coleção de nomes de tabelas para as quais o provedor do servidor deve obter o esquema.
- syncSession
Tipo: Microsoft.Synchronization.Data. . :: . .SyncSession
Um objeto SyncSession que contém variáveis da sessão de sincronização, como a ID do cliente que está em sincronização.
Valor de retorno
Tipo: Microsoft.Synchronization.Data. . :: . .SyncSchema
Um objeto SyncSchema que contém o esquema para cada tabela especificada.
Exceções
Exceção | Condição |
---|---|
ArgumentNullException | tableNames é um null Nothing nullptr unit uma referência nula (Nothing no Visual Basic) . |
SchemaException | Não foi possível ler o esquema. |
Comentários
Esse método tentará obter esquemas da propriedade Schema. Se o esquema não puder ser encontrado e o banco de dados do servidor for SQL Server, esse método tentará obter o esquema diretamente do banco de dados subjacente.